Common Reasons for Calling an Emergency Car Locksmith
Locked Keys Inside the Car
- This is one of the most common factors individuals discover themselves in need of an emergency car locksmith. It's simple to lock your keys in the car, particularly if you're in a hurry or sidetracked.
Lost or Stolen Car Keys
- Losing or having your car keys stolen can be a considerable hassle and a security danger. An emergency situation car locksmith can offer immediate support to secure your vehicle and replace the lost or stolen keys.
Key Fob Malfunction
- Modern cars often feature key fobs that can malfunction due to battery issues, water damage, or general wear and tear. A locksmith can identify the problem and offer a service, including reprogramming or replacing the fob.
Broken Lock Cylinder
- Gradually, the lock cylinder in your car can wear out or break. An emergency situation car locksmith can repair or replace the cylinder, guaranteeing your car remains protected.
Frozen Locks
- In cooler environments, locks can freeze, making it difficult to unlock your car. A locksmith has the knowledge to securely thaw and unlock frozen locks.

What to Expect When You Call an Emergency Car Locksmith
Preliminary Contact
- When you call an emergency situation car locksmith, you'll likely speak to a dispatcher who will collect fundamental information about your scenario, such as your place, the type of car, and the specific concern you're facing.
Dispatch and Arrival Time
- The dispatcher will dispatch a locksmith to your place. A lot of trustworthy services objective to show up within 30 minutes to an hour. However, wait times can vary depending on the demand and the locksmith's availability.
Assessment and Service
- As soon as the locksmith arrives, they will evaluate the situation and supply you with a price quote of the cost and time required to deal with the issue. They will then use their specialized tools to unlock your car, replicate keys, or repair the lock.
Payment and Documentation
- After the service is finished, the locksmith will supply you with an in-depth billing. Payment techniques can differ, however most locksmiths accept money, credit cards, and digital payments. It's also a good idea to request for a receipt and any required paperwork, specifically if you require to submit an insurance coverage claim.

Often Asked Questions (FAQs)
Q: How much does an emergency situation car locksmith service expense?
- A: The cost can vary depending on the service required, the area, and the time of day. Usually, you can anticipate to pay between ₤ 50 and ₤ 150 for an emergency unlock. More intricate services, such as key duplication or lock replacement, may cost more.
Q: Can an emergency car locksmith aid if my key fob is dead?
- A: Yes, many emergency situation car locksmith professionals are equipped to manage key fob problems. They can replace the battery, reprogram the fob, or perhaps replace the whole fob if required.
Q: What should I do if I can't discover my car keys and I believe they might be inside the car?
- A: If you're uncertain whether your keys are inside the car, attempt browsing the windows for any indications of the keys. If you can't see them, and you're certain they are inside, call an emergency situation car locksmith. They can safely open your car without causing damage.
Q: Is it legal for an emergency situation car locksmith to open my car without a key?
- A: Yes, it is legal for a licensed and bonded emergency situation car locksmith to open your car without a key. Nevertheless, they may need you to offer evidence of ownership, such as a copyright or a vehicle registration.
